Correct Answer: : A D Explanation: A and D are correct because successor route is the best and primary route to a remote network A successor route is used by EIGRP to forward traffic to a destination and is stored in the routing table Its backed up by a feasible successor route in case the primary route fails, that is stored in the topology table B is incorrect because neighbor table only contains a list of directly connected EIGRP routers that have an adjacency with this router, it doesn't contain successor routes C is incorrect because successor routes found in the routing table are not flagged as "active”
